Orange posts solid H1

Orange has reported group revenues rose slightly in the first half of 2025 (+0.3 per cent or €67 million) thanks to growth in retail services (+2.1 per cent or +€312 million) and a smaller decline in wholesale services (-4.4 per cent or -€129 million). Orange completes trial of Fujitsu 1FINITY optical transport solution

Fujitsu Limited has announced that global communications service provider (CSP) Orange has completed a successful lab evaluation of the 1FINITY T900 Series Transponder. Evaluation of the 1FINITY T900 solution demonstrated outstanding performance at 800Gigabits per second (Gbps) wavelengths over long distance with low power consumption, enabling affordable and sustainable optical transport.
